Title:   LAMP BRONEER TYPE XXVII: RELIEF DISK
Category Code:   L
Object Number:   3776
Description:   Disk with low sloping narrow rim, shallow concave disk, start of vertical lug handle.
Decoration:   rim: impressed ovules; disk: part of standing winged Eros in relief, preserved to knees. Facing 3/4 rt. with head turned front and tilted back, wings outstretched. Holds large box in hand.Scene similar to L-XXXX-3750.
Material:   Fine pale pinkish buff clay.
Condition:   Fragment. Single frgt., roughly 1/4 disk, bit of rim, stump of handle.
